Gaseous state
Question

Collapsible balloon is inflated to a volume of 10L at a pressure of 1 atm. When the balloon is immersed to the bottom of a lake, its volume reduce to 1.25 L. Assuming atmospheric pressure to be equivalent to 10m column of water and no change in temperature, if the depth of the lake is x × 103 cm, what is the value of x? 

Moderate
Solution

According to ideal gas equation, at same temperature:
P1​V1​=P2​V2​
10×10=1.25P

P=80
So, depth of water is 80−10=70m=7000 cm=7×103 cm.
So, x is 7.
